THREE thugs robbed an autistic man at knifepoint aboard a Black Country bus.
The 22-year-old victim had boarded the number 74 bus in Castle Street, just outside Dudley Zoo, at around 4.15pm on November 12 last year.
When he went to sit upstairs, he was approached by the men and assaulted - they made off with his cap and tried to steal his phone.
The victim was threatened with a knife as he tried to get away and was followed downstairs to the lower deck. but managed to leave the bus outside Pure Gym, Dudley Port.
Police have released CCTV of the suspects and are urging anyone who recognises them or witnessed the attack to call PC Drew Turner on 101, using extension number 851 3126.
